Adriatik Lapaj (born 9 June 1988) is an Albanian lawyer, activist and politician. He is the founder and leader of the political movement Lëvizja Shqipëria Bëhet, established in 2023.[2]
Lapaj was born in Albania and pursued his law degree at the University of Tirana. He began his activism at the age of 22 and has been actively involved in civil society initiatives for over 14 years.[2]
